Japanese Noctule vs Ruddy Highflyer
Nyctalus furvus compared with Hydriomena ruberata
Key Differences
- Japanese Noctule is Endangered while Ruddy Highflyer is Least Concern.
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Japanese Noctule | Ruddy Highflyer |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Chordata (Chordates) | Arthropoda (Arthropods)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Insecta (Insects) |
| Order | Chiroptera (Bats) | Lepidoptera (Butterflies & Moths) |
| Family | Vespertilionidae | Geometridae |
| Genus | Nyctalus | Hydriomena |
| Species | Nyctalus furvus | Hydriomena ruberata |
Evolutionary Relationship
Japanese Noctule and Ruddy Highflyer share a common ancestor at the Kingdom level: Animalia. (Animals)
